You can already trim armour, but what about weapons and tools?
Well, with this Data Pack, you can trim them!


Features

  • 4 Tool Trim Smithing Templates:
    • linear Linear
    • tracks Tracks
    • charge Charge
    • frost Frost
  • 1 block:
    • duplication_recipe Toolsmithing Table
  • 2 new advancements:
    • Shiny Tools
    • Tools of All Styles
  • 34 trimmable weapons and tools.
  • A command to get the new items in creative:
    • /function tooltrims:custom_items

How to Install

Data Pack & Resource Pack:

  1. Download a "Data Pack & Resource Pack" version
  2. Go to Options > Resource Packs > Open Pack Folder
  3. Copy and Paste the downloaded file there and activate it
  4. Then, select a world and go to Edit > Open World Folder > datapacks
  5. Copy and Paste the downloaded file there as well and enjoy!

Packaged for Mod Loaders:

  1. Download a "Packaged for Mod Loaders" version.
  2. Make sure that you installed Forge, NeoForge, Fabric (with API) or Quilt (with API)
  3. Go to your "mods" folder (Mods > Open Mods Folder)
  4. Paste the downloaded file there and enjoy!
Tutorial

For creative mode

The new Smithing Templates and the Toolsmithing Table won't appear in the creative menu unless you enable the option "Operator Items Tab" in Controls. Alternatively, you could use the command "/function tooltrims:custom_items". It will place a chest with custom items this data pack offers, the 4 tool trim smithing templates and the Toolsmithing Table.

Toolsmithing Table

A Toolsmithing Table is a block that is used to trim tools and duplicate tool trim smithing templates. It has a similar GUI to the Smithing Table and can be crafted using 2 copper ingots and 4 wood planks.

Tool Trim Smithing Templates

These smithing templates are used in Toolsmithing Tables to trim weapons and tools. Each one can be found on a different structure.

Smithing Template Structure Chance (per chest)
linear Linear Trail Ruins / Mineshaft 7.6% / 5.6%
tracks Tracks Pillager Outpost / Mansion 37.5% / 50%
charge Charge Ancient City 5%
frost Frost Igloo 40%

They can also be duplicated using a Toolsmithing Table.

Tool Trimming

Weapons and tools can be trimmed using a Toolsmithing Table. You can use 10 different materials to trim:

  • amethyst Amethyst Shard
  • copper Copper Ingot
  • diamond Diamond
  • emerald Emerald
  • gold Gold Ingot
  • iron Iron Ingot
  • lapis Lapis Lazuli
  • netherite Netherite Ingot
  • quartz Quartz
  • redstone Redstone Dust

Then, combined with the tool trim smithing templates, you can get over 1400 combinations!

Advancements

  • Shiny Tools - obtained by getting a trimmed tool.
  • Tools of All Styles - obtained by applying all tool trim smithing templates at least once.

Commands

  • /function tooltrims:custom_items - This command places a chest with all the tool trim smithing templates and the toolsmithing table
  • /function tooltrims:load - This command lets you reload only the Tool Trims Data Pack, it can be useful if it isn't working as expected.
  • /trigger update_item - If you used an old version of this Data Pack, this command lets you update your old trimmed tool by holding it on your main hand. (removed in v2.3.1, items update automatically after this version)
FAQ

I'm having issues in my Paper/Purpur server, what can I do?
For Paper/Purpur servers, it's recommended to use the Tool Trims Alternative plugin with the Required Resource Pack.

I'm getting the Toolsmithing Table every few seconds, how can I fix this issue?
This bug happens when you're using an "Unlock all recipes" data pack, make sure to disable it.

Can I make a post/video about it on other social medias?
Yes, if you credit me, including a direct link to this page. Please do not distribute modified versions.
